+Patch 8.1.1094
+Problem: Long line in tags file causes error.
+Solution: Check for overlong line earlier. (Andy Massimino, closes #4051,
+ closes #4084)
+Files: src/tag.c, src/testdir/test_tagjump.vim
+
+
+*** ../vim-8.1.1093/src/tag.c 2019-03-30 21:19:16.426170240 +0100
+--- src/tag.c 2019-03-30 21:35:15.693644971 +0100
+***************
+*** 1921,1926 ****
+--- 1921,1952 ----
+ }
+
+ parse_line:
++ if (vim_strchr(lbuf, NL) == NULL
++ #ifdef FEAT_CSCOPE
++ && !use_cscope
++ #endif
++ )
++ {
++ // Truncated line, ignore it. Has been reported for
++ // Mozilla JS with extremely long names.
++ if (p_verbose >= 5)
++ {
++ verbose_enter();
++ msg(_("Ignoring long line in tags file"));
++ verbose_leave();
++ }
++ #ifdef FEAT_TAG_BINS
++ if (state != TS_LINEAR)
++ {
++ // Avoid getting stuck.
++ linear = TRUE;
++ state = TS_LINEAR;
++ vim_fseek(fp, search_info.low_offset, SEEK_SET);
++ }
++ #endif
++ continue;
++ }
++
